## Contrast (WCAG 2.x, as text)

- On white (#ffffff): 1.87:1 — AA fail, AA-large fail, AAA fail. Fix: AA: text → #9742ff (4.63:1); AA: background → #4d4d4d (4.52:1); AAA: text → #6e00f5 (7.04:1); AAA: background → #303030 (7.06:1)
- On black (#000000): 11.24:1 — AA pass, AA-large pass, AAA pass
